I got a Samsung Wave
guihombre 7th Jul 2010
Decided there were too many trust issues with Google, many of the apps look a bit shoddy as does the Google interface.

The Samsung hardware is just stunning, that screen is far superior to anything I've seen and it's really thin and beautiful.

Don't want any more Apple control nonsense, don't want Google's seemingly endless data grab.

The down side is the limited apps (this is a BADA phone), but it's just a Linux/Java platform and so it won't really be difficult to port to from Android. Plus I realized that on my iPod touch, I put many games and tools, but the ones I use were the basic Internet, mail, audio recorder, calender ones, now I'm adding personal GPS phone.

On the missing list: Skype, it has a messenger client that works with a lot of them (and 2 cameras front and back), but Skype would be nice.
